* ircd/IPcheck.c (ip_registry_find): Use canonical form of IP
address to look up and compare against hash entries.
+ * ircd/ircd_parser.y (clientblock): Stash IP string in aconf->name.
+ (clienthost): Split hosts that contain '@' into username and host.
+ (clientip): Split IPs that contain '@' into username and IP.
+ (killreason): Add missing ~ to mask off DENY_FLAGS_FILE.
+
* ircd/m_silence.c (forward_silences): When we reject a silence,
splice it out of the ban list. Warn the user if he is local.
